The iPad Pro is stepping up to the plate.</p><p>
Apple has struck a multiyear partnership with Major League Baseball to equip every coach in the league with a 12.9-inch iPad Pro. According to The Wall Street Journal, MLB coaches are expected to use the iPad Pros to browse through performance stats from various seasons, calculate how a hitter will do against a certain pitcher, see “spray charts” of where the hit ball is most likely to go, and pull up videos from previous games. </p><p>
“I started in this game 25 years ago, and the single biggest change has been the emergence and predominance of analytics,” MLB Commissioner Rob Manfred told the WSJ. “It affects the way we judge players, make decisions on the field, and the way fans consume the game.”</p><p class="jumpTag"><a href="/article/3049903/software-sports/apple-is-giving-an-ipad-pro-to-every-team-in-major-league-baseball.html#jump">To read this article in full or to leave a comment, please click here[/url]</p></section></article>
